Got my BORA wheel spacers installed today Quality=Great the packaging was great you can tell they take pride in them not a blemish on them. "0" slop when they are on the rim as in hub to hub. they say do not use anti sez but with all the road salt they put on the roads in Chicago i put a Thin coat on this would be my third set of wheel spacers i have bought "1st for the WK2" the first set was some off the wall co. that i through out due to S&@* quality 2nd was Spidertrax good product But these are Hands down the best i have seen out their to dark for after shots but this is a few shots of the spacers

Pretty suprised you havent gotten a single bite on any of your posts.
I am about in the same place you are, looking for mods but only finding dead ends.
not a huge fan of the RRO bumper plate as it doesnt change the face of the GC really at all. and their 'adventure rack' was disappointing. already removed and sold it to the next 'chump'
Going to have to take a look at those spacers you posted, by far the best looking 5x5 large lug spacers i have seen, adnb your srt8 hood is bitchin!
but those bushwacker flares just dont look right on the new GC's to me, and it seems you would still have to go in and do your pinch weld mod as well sa trim the fenders back to really make any use of them in the first place.
Have you swapped out your roof rails for steel ones yet? That and repalcing the plastic under panels/armor with the RRO steel ones were the first things i did. you cant see them but since i cant really lift my '11 Overland (QL) i felt they were a must have.
really hoping you had found somehting in the way of bumpers by now...
